Serum contains all the clotting factors, except
Correct Answer: Labile factor
Description: If whole blood is allowed to clot and the clot is removed, the remaining fluid is called serum. Serum has essentially the same composition as plasma, except that:
Fibrinogen (factor I) and clotting factors II, V, and VIII have been removed and
Has higher serotonin content, because of the breakdown of platelets during clotting.
Also, know that factor 5 is called as labile factor.
